
Staff Software Engineer β Identity & Access Management Platform
Posted 1 hour ago

Posted 1 hour ago
This is a fully remote position, open to applicants in Canada.
β’ Design, develop, and sustain IAM platform services and APIs.
β’ Create integrations among identity providers, authorization systems, and SaaS applications.
β’ Execute authentication, authorization, and user lifecycle management functionalities.
β’ Construct services that facilitate access governance, delegated administration, and compliance obligations.
β’ Design secure workflows for service-to-service authentication and machine identity.
β’ Enhance platform scalability, reliability, observability, and operational efficiency.
β’ Engage in architecture reviews and technical design conversations.
β’ Guide engineers and contribute to engineering standards and best practices.
β’ Over 8 years of software engineering experience in building distributed systems or platform services.
β’ Proven experience in implementing authentication and authorization solutions in production settings.
β’ Familiarity with OAuth 2.0, OpenID Connect (OIDC), SAML, JWTs, MFA, or enterprise SSO.
β’ Experience with integrating IAM platforms such as Keycloak, Authentik, Zitadel, Okta, Auth0, or similar technologies.
β’ Background in building cloud-native services for SaaS applications or platform environments.
β’ Equal employment opportunity.
Instacart
CLASP
Tevora
Tailor
Get handpicked remote jobs straight to your inbox weekly.